Are there any initiatives to promote composting in Mallorca?

Yes, Mallorca has been actively promoting composting initiatives in recent years as part of its broader efforts to encourage sustainable practices and reduce waste. Local municipalities have implemented various programs aimed at educating residents and tourists alike about the benefits of composting organic waste. Many towns have introduced community composting sites where residents can bring their kitchen scraps and garden waste. These sites not only help to reduce the amount of waste sent to landfills but also provide valuable compost that can be used in local gardens and parks.

In addition to community initiatives, there are also educational programs in schools and local organizations that focus on teaching the importance of composting and recycling. Workshops and events often take place, where participants can learn how to set up their own compost systems at home. Furthermore, some businesses, especially in the eco-tourism sector, are adopting composting practices to minimize their environmental impact. This growing awareness and community involvement reflect Mallorca's commitment to sustainability, making it a great destination for environmentally conscious travelers who want to engage with local efforts and practices during their visit.
